About the role

Responsibilities

  • Identify, cultivate, and maintain professional relationships with regional Opinion Leaders in ANCA Vasculitis, Rheumatology, and Nephrology
  • Manage regional speaker bureau relationships, including speaker training, compliance, and recommendations
  • Map and manage relationships with key national Vasculitis Centers and large treatment facilities
  • Lead brand activity at regional and national inflammation conferences, including managing product theaters and sponsorships
  • Coordinate one-to-one exchanges between the brand team and KOLs
  • Work cross-functionally with medical, training, marketing, and sales teams to develop aligned external engagement strategies
  • Provide market insights to the marketing team to inform advisory boards and brand strategy
  • Drive peer-to-peer marketing initiatives such as advisory boards and content development
